Transaction 1bae7a039c8db576bf251fbe2ac319fa686c614e8461285f59072079c3d49e62
1 Input
1 Output
-
1bae7a039c8db576bf251fbe2ac319fa686c614e8461285f59072079c3d49e62:0
- value
- 590630
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 08acad49760e1cbf74ca663ff8f473755c37b2ba OP_EQUAL
- address
- 32UtBszDwnWQNcUxoH5DXSBmJdQmsyLZJ2